Nintendo Wii: New Legend Of Zelda Skyward Sword Trailer Shown On GTTV

As promised Nintendo of America president Reggie Fils-Aime made a guest appearance on GameTrailers TV and showcased a brand new trailer for the forthcoming Legend of Zelda: Skyward Sword on Wii. The video reveals a lot of new information, so if you don’t want to spoil the experience I suggest avoiding it.
